Abstract

The invention relates to a multi-station automatic distance-divided bar material conveying device, which includes a conveying line extending along the front and rear horizontal directions for carrying the bar material and transporting it backward, and also including a conveyor line for being arranged on the bar material conveying stroke The intermittent stopper mechanism located in front of the plurality of stations, the intermittent stopper mechanism includes a movable intermittent stopper, and the intermittent stopper has a function on its movable stroke for when the bar moves to the intermittent stopper mechanism. The blocking position that prevents the bar from moving backwards with the conveying line and the avoidance position that allows the bar that moves to the intermittent stopper mechanism to follow the conveying line to move backwards. The intermittent stopper passes through the blocking position when the conveying line moves backward. Reciprocate between the position and the avoidance position to automatically divide a plurality of bars corresponding to the plurality of stations on the conveying line. Multiple bars can be automatically divided and transported by this automatic distance-divided bar material conveying device, and there is no need to completely rely on manual transportation of multiple bars to multiple stations.

technical field [0001] The invention relates to a multi-station automatic distance-dividing bar conveying device. Background technique [0002] In industrial production, steel bars are frequently used raw materials. Due to different materials, various steel materials have different thermal properties. Forging and heat treatment are required in the production process to meet the performance requirements. Before the heat treatment of the bar, it is often necessary to heat the bar. At present, the commonly used method is to manually put the rod to be heated into the heating furnace, and then take it out with a tool after reaching the temperature. For example, in the forging production process of automobile half shaft, the half shaft bar needs to be sent to the heating furnace for heating treatment before forging.
